What is an Island Range Hood?

An island range hood is a type of kitchen ventilation system that is specifically developed to be installed above an island hob extractor cooktop or range. Unlike traditional wall-mounted hoods, island hoods hang from the ceiling, enabling for 360-degree air flow and guaranteeing that smoke, steam, and cooking odors are effectively gotten rid of from the kitchen.

Installation Considerations

Installing an island range hood needs mindful preparation and execution. Here are some key aspects to think about:

  • Ceiling Height: Ensure the cooker hood for island is set up at a proper height above the cooktop for ideal performance-- generally 24 to 30 inches.
  • Electrical and Ducting Needs: Verify electrical connections and whether ducting is possible for ducted models.
  • Hood Size: The width of the hood should preferably match or surpass the size of the cooking surface to ensure proper suction.
  • Airflow Capability: Assess the extractor hood for island's CFM (cubic feet per minute) score to guarantee it supplies adequate ventilation.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. How do I select the ideal size island range hood?

Choosing the ideal size includes picking a hood that matches or exceeds the cooking surface width for efficient air capture. The recommended size is typically 30 inches or broader for a basic range.

2. Are ductless island hoods efficient?

Yes, ductless island hoods can be efficient in filtering air and eliminating odors, though they might not be as effective as ducted models in removing heat and steam.

3. Can I set up an island range hood myself?

While DIY installation is possible, it is recommended to consult specialists for optimal setup, especially when dealing with electrical and ductwork considerations.
